Popular Apex Neighborhoods

Popular Apex communities include:

  • Historic Downtown Apex — character homes near the depot, shops, and restaurants.
  • Haddon Hall — an established, amenity-rich neighborhood.
  • Scotts Mill & Salem Village — popular family communities.
  • Bella Casa — convenient living with neighborhood amenities.
  • Sweetwater — a newer master-planned community with a town-center feel.

Living in Apex

Apex is served by the Wake County Public School System, with several highly rated schools. The walkable historic downtown — one of the best preserved in the state — anchors community life with local shops, dining, and festivals. Pleasant Park, the American Tobacco Trail, and quick access to US-64 and US-1 put recreation and RTP within easy reach.
